What is the specificity of scientific knowledge?

Science is a consequence of the spiritual activities of mankind, aimed at understanding the objective truth associated with the laws of nature. Forming a single body of knowledge about laws, science is forced to be subdivided into private sectors, which allow research and clarification of facts and phenomena, without delving into the study of third-party matters. It is on this basis that the natural sciences of nature and the social sciences are distinguished. However, this is not the only criterion for separation: fundamental and applied sciences differ on the basis of remoteness from practical application.

Science is closely connected with philosophy. The specificity of scientific knowledge in philosophy is the awareness and consideration of facts in relation to a real picture of the world. Philosophy was an indispensable companion of science at the turning points of history; it remains no less important today.

The specificity of scientific knowledge is expressed by several factors:
1) The main goal of science is to elucidate the objective laws of reality, but this is impossible without a number of abstractions, since it is abstraction that makes it possible not to limit the breadth of thinking in order to determine the veracity of certain conclusions.
2) Scientific knowledge must first of all be reliable, therefore objectivity becomes its main characteristic, because without it it is impossible to talk about anything with a certain accuracy. Objectivity is based on the study of the active object by visual and experimental methods.
3) The specificity of scientific knowledge lies in the fact that any science is aimed at practical application. Therefore, it must explain the causes, effects and relationships between various processes.
4) This also includes the possibility of constant addition and self-renewal of science with the help of regular discoveries, which can both refute and confirm existing laws, conclusions and so on.
5) Scientific knowledge is accomplished through the use of both special high-precision devices, and using logic, mathematical calculations and other elements of human mental and spiritual activity.
6) Any knowledge must be strictly provable - this is also the specificity of scientific knowledge. Information that may be used in the future must be accurate and reasonable. However, in various fields it still cannot do without some assumptions, theories, and limitations.

Scientific knowledge is primarily a process that proceeds on an empirical and theoretical level, each of which also has its own specifics. Despite the differences, both levels are interconnected and the border between them is quite mobile. The specifics of the scientific knowledge of each of these levels is based on the application of experiments and devices, or theoretical laws and methods of explanation for each specific case. Therefore, speaking of practice, it is impossible to do without theory.

There are also various types of scientific knowledge. Among them, the components of theoretical knowledge are more important, that is, the problem, theory and hypothesis.

The problem is the awareness of some inconsistencies that need to be explained scientifically. This is a kind of node or starting point, without which there are no further prerequisites for the development of knowledge. The specificity of scientific knowledge in philosophy allows us to find a way out of this node on the basis of theoretical and practical conclusions.

A hypothesis is formulated versions that try to explain certain phenomena from a scientific point of view. The hypothesis requires evidence. If any, it turns into a true theory, and other versions turn out to be unreliable. Clarification of the correctness of the hypothesis occurs at its practical application.

All these types of scientific knowledge are built into a kind of pyramid, at the very top of which is the theory. Theory is the most reliable and accurate form of scientific knowledge, which gives an accurate explanation of the phenomenon. Its presence is the main prerequisite for the implementation of a project in practice.
